Red Light Panel: Understanding Its Function and Practical Applications

Red light technology has become increasingly popular in recent years due to its efficiency, versatility, and wide range of applications. From wellness routines to professional environments, it is used in situations where controlled and consistent light exposure is required.

A modern red light panel is designed to deliver specific wavelengths of red and near-infrared light in a stable and energy-efficient way. Its ability to provide uniform illumination makes it suitable for both personal and commercial use.

What Is a Red Light Panel?

A red light panel is a device made up of multiple LED bulbs arranged in a structured grid. These LEDs emit light in the red spectrum and often include near-infrared wavelengths depending on the model.

Unlike traditional lighting systems, red light panels are designed for precision and controlled output rather than general illumination. This allows them to deliver consistent light exposure across a targeted area.

How a Red Light Panel Works

Red light panels operate using LED semiconductor technology. When electricity passes through the LED chips, it generates light at specific wavelengths without producing excessive heat.

The working process includes:

  • Electrical current flowing through LED semiconductors
  • Emission of red or near-infrared light
  • Controlled wavelength output based on chip design
  • Uniform distribution across the panel surface

This process ensures efficient energy use and stable light performance.

Advantages of Using a Red Light Panel

Red light panels offer several advantages compared to traditional lighting systems.

Energy Efficiency

They consume significantly less energy while delivering consistent output, making them cost-effective for long-term use.

Long Operational Lifespan

LED-based panels are designed for extended use, often lasting thousands of hours with minimal performance loss.

Stable Light Output

Advanced driver systems ensure consistent brightness and wavelength accuracy over time.

Low Heat Emission

These devices generate minimal heat, improving safety and comfort during extended operation.

Design and Technology Features

Modern red light panels are built with advanced engineering to ensure performance and reliability.

Key features include:

  • High-quality LED chips
  • Aluminum heat-dissipation systems
  • Constant current drivers
  • Uniform light distribution design

These features contribute to stable performance and long-term durability.

Safety and Usage Considerations

Although red light panels are generally safe, proper usage is important for optimal results and device longevity.

Important considerations include:

  • Avoiding direct eye exposure at close range
  • Following recommended usage durations
  • Ensuring proper ventilation during operation
  • Using stable power sources

Following these guidelines helps maintain safe and effective use.
